Stock Photo - Altozano Square in Sequeros, Salamanca. Castilla y Leon. Spain. Europe.

Stock Photo: Altozano Square in Sequeros, Salamanca. Castilla y Leon. Spain. Europe.

Searchable keywords

Choose multiple keywords